区块链钱包签名安全性分析:私钥泄露的风险与

                            发布时间:2024-11-02 21:45:24
                            ### 引言 区块链技术的快速发展使得数字货币和各种去中心化应用愈发盛行。伴随而来的,是对区块链钱包安全性问题的关注。在这篇文章中,我们将重点分析区块链钱包签名是否会导致私钥泄露,并提供有关安全的实用建议。 ### 什么是区块链钱包?

                            区块链钱包是用于存储和管理加密货币的工具,能够安全地存储用户的公钥和私钥。公钥是用户地址的生成依据,任何人都可以通过公钥向用户发送加密货币。而私钥则是用户进行交易、支配加密资产的唯一凭证。所以,保障私钥的安全性至关重要。

                            ### 签名的机制

                            区块链钱包的签名过程是确保交易有效性的重要环节。当用户想要发起交易时,钱包会利用私钥对交易信息进行数字签名。该签名不仅保证了交易的完整性与真实性,也无法反向推导出私钥,这为交易提供了安全保障。

                            ### 私钥泄露的潜在风险 #### 1. 何时私钥可能泄露?

                            私钥的泄露通常发生在以下几种情况下:

                            - **恶意软件攻击**:恶意软件可以通过键盘记录器、屏幕捕捉等方式获取用户的私钥信息。 - **钓鱼攻击**:攻击者通过伪造网站或应用程序诱使用户输入其私钥。 - **不安全的存储环境**:将私钥保存在不安全的位置(如云盘或共享计算机)可能导致私钥被黑客获取。 - **不当操作**:在处理私钥时,用户的失误可以导致私钥泄露,例如发送私钥给不信任的第三方。 #### 2. 签名过程是否会泄露私钥?

                            在正规安全的区块链钱包中,签名过程不会直接显示私钥。私钥仅在本地设备上进行计算,而且在整个签名过程中,私钥并不会被传输或暴露。

                            ### 如何保障私钥的安全性? #### 1. 使用硬件钱包

                            硬件钱包与软件钱包相比,其安全性明显更高。它们将私钥存储在专用硬件中,通常与互联网隔绝,能够有效防范网络攻击。

                            #### 2. 定期更新软件

                            确保使用的区块链钱包软件是最新版本,这可以修补可能存在的安全漏洞,并提高整体安全性。

                            #### 3. 强化密码保护

                            为钱包设置强密码,并启用额外的安全措施(如两因素认证),可以有效降低私钥被盗的风险。

                            ### 可能相关的问题 #### 是否所有类型的钱包都容易遭受到私钥泄露的威胁?

                            不同类型钱包的安全性

                            区块链钱包大致可以分为热钱包和冷钱包两种。热钱包连接互联网,便于交易,但面临着更高的网络攻击风险;而冷钱包通常离线存储,安全性较高。因此,不同类型的钱包对私钥的保护机制有所差异,用户需根据自身需求选择。

                            #### 如何识别钓鱼网站和应用?

                            识别钓鱼攻击的方法

                            钓鱼攻击是获取私钥的一种常见手段。用户应注意以下几点来识别钓鱼网站:

                            - 检查URL是否与官方 URL 完全一致。 - 注意网站的安全证书,确保其使用 HTTPS 加密。 - 不轻信通过电子邮件或社交媒体收到的链接,在登录前尽量直接输入官网地址。

                            #### 硬件钱包是否100%安全?

                            硬件钱包的安全特性与局限

                            虽然硬件钱包相较于软件钱包安全性更高,但并不是绝对安全。

                            - **物理攻击**:如果黑客能够物理接触到硬件钱包,他们可能会通过分析设备获取私钥。 - **固件漏洞**:硬件钱包的固件可能存在安全漏洞,这可能被攻击者利用。

                            #### 使用区块链技术可以防范私钥泄露吗?

                            区块链技术对安全性的贡献

                            区块链通过去中心化方式增强了数据的安全性,但私钥的安全管理仍然是用户的责任。区块链的透明性和不可篡改性可以保护交易,但私钥一旦泄露,即使在区块链上也难以追溯。

                            #### 如何备份私钥?

                            私钥备份的重要性及方法

                            备份私钥是确保不丢失加密资产的重要步骤。用户可以采用以下方法进行备份:

                            - **纸质备份**:将私钥写在纸上,存放在安全的位置。 - **分散存储**:将私钥分散存储在多个安全地点,可以降低单一位置被盗风险。 - **使用加密工具**:利用加密软件对私钥进行加密存储,增加安全性。

                            ### 结论 区块链钱包的签名机制并不会直接导致私钥泄露,但若在使用过程中不注意安全防护措施,依然会面临私钥被盗的风险。因此,用户需要对各种潜在威胁有清晰认识,并采取有效措施来保护自己的私钥安全。希望本文能为您提供有价值的建议与指导。
                            分享 :
                              author

                              tpwallet

                              T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                            相关新闻

                                            如何将USDT转换为人民币:
                                            2025-01-10
                                            如何将USDT转换为人民币:

                                            引言 随着数字货币的普及,USDT(泰达币)作为一种稳定币,越来越受到投资者和交易者的青睐。很多人希望通过交易...

                                            区块链钱包提币转微信支
                                            2024-12-13
                                            区块链钱包提币转微信支

                                            ## 区块链钱包提币转微信支付的完整指南区块链钱包是数字货币用户管理和交易的基本工具。它可以帮助用户安全地...

                                            虚拟币钱包地址自定义解
                                            2024-11-21
                                            虚拟币钱包地址自定义解

                                            引言 随着数字货币行业的蓬勃发展,虚拟币钱包的使用变得越来越普遍。面对海量的虚拟币交易和钱包管理,许多人...

                                            全面指南:如何下载和使
                                            2024-12-21
                                            全面指南:如何下载和使

                                            ``` 什么是加密钱包APP? 加密钱包APP是一种数字应用程序,它允许用户安全地存储、管理和交易加密货币。与传统钱包...